Simon Sinek is a leadership expert and the author of two bestsellers, including Start With Why and Leaders Eat Last. Our book club will be reading Leaders Eat Last, which explores how trust, empathy, and selfless leadership create strong, resilient teams. Sinek helps us understand how putting people first leads to better performance, loyalty, and long-term success.Â
